- Active on Broadway in the following productions:
- Ziegfeld Follies of 1919 (1919). Musical revue. Sketches by: Dave Stamper, Gene Buck and Rennold Wolf. Music and Lyrics: Irving Berlin, Gene Buck, Rennold Wolf, Dave Stamper, Joseph McCarthy and Harry Tierney. Ballet composed by: Victor Herbert. Musical Director: Frank Darling. Music orchestrated by Stephen Jones (for Buck and Stamper songs). Featuring songs with lyrics by Joseph Tierney, Joe Young, Sam Lewis, Walter Donaldson, Eddie Cantor, Harry Ruby, Francis DeWitt, Robert Hood Bowers, Nat Vincent and Darle MacBoyle. Featuring songs by Marshall Walker. Directed by Ned Wayburn. New Amsterdam Theatre: 16 Jun 1919- 6 Dec 1919 (171 performances). Produced by Florenz Ziegfeld Jr.
- The Checkerboard (1920). Comedy.
- The First Fifty Years (1922). Drama. Written by Harry Myers. Princess Theatre: 13 Mar 1922- Apr 1922 (closing date unknown/48 performances). Cast: Clare Eames (as "Ann Wells"), Tom Powers (as "Martin Wells"). Produced by Lorenz Hart and Irving Strouse.
- Me (1925). Written by Harry Myers. Directed by Edward C. Lilley. Princess Theatre: 23 Nov 1925- Dec 1925 (closing date unknown/32 performances). Cast: H. Langdon Bruce (as "Dr. Sims"), Gerald Cornell, T. Jerome Lawler (as "A Tramp"), Norma Millay, Fred L. Tiden. Produced by Arthur Kober.
